Abstract

The invention provides new methods for synthesizing oligonucleotides that allow for deprotection of the oligonucleotide under more mild conditions than existing methods. The invention further provides a nucleoside base protective group that is stable under oligonucleotide synthesis conditions, but which can be removed under more mild conditions than existing protective groups, as well as nucleoside synthons having such base protective groups.
